Star Wars: Episode 1: Jedi Power Battles Gets Launch Trailer Ahead of Release

Aspyr's remaster of the 2000 title is coming to PC, PS4, Xbox One, PS5, Xbox Series X/S and Nintendo Switch on January 23rd.

A remaster of classic action game Star Wars: Episode 1: Jedi Power Battles, slated for PC, PS4, PS5, Xbox One, Xbox Series X/S and Nintendo Switch on January, has received a new trailer to celebrate its launch. Check it out below.

It provides a quick glimpse at the fast-paced title, which allows players to take on levels based on Star Wars: Episode 1: The Phantom Menace with a host of different characters. For context, the game was originally released in 2000 for the PlayStation and Dreamcast.

The side-scrolling arcade-style title allows players to engage in fights against a host of different varieties of droids from The Phantom Menace. There are also a host of playable characters, including Mace Windu, Obi-Wan Kenobi, Qui-Gon Jinn, and even deep cuts from the Star Wars universe like Plo Koon and Adi Gallia.

The game also unlocks special characters like Ki-Adi Mundi, Darth Maul, Queen Amidala, and even a Battle Droid right from the start. Players had to complete various challenges in the original release to unlock them.

The title also features multiplayer in the form of local split-screen co-op, where up to two players can take on the game’s 10-level campaign side-by-side. Players can also complete bonus mini-games throughout their journey.

Among the new features coming to Star Wars: Episode 1: Jedi Power Battles are the option to use classic controls or a new modern control scheme. There’s also New Game+ mode, fun cheat codes like Big Head Mode, and a host of new playable characters like the Tusken Raider and Jar Jar Binks.
